Abstract
The invention relates to a method for adjusting the properties of the polymer coating (2) of a roll or a belt (3), whereby the roll or the belt is used for calendering a fibrous web (4) in a roll nip (N), which is formed between the roll or the belt and its backing roll (5), whereby the roll or the belt has a polymer coating comprising fibrous material (1). In the method, the thermal elongation coefficient and/or thermal conductivity of the polymer coating (2) are adjusted by directing the fibre direction of the fibrous material (1).
